Gerontology

Coastal Carolina Intergenerational Games (CCIG) was a partnership between the Gerontology Program Service-Learning classes and Long-Term Care facilities in Wilmington. It was a service-learning tool for students and a way to enhance the quality of life for long- term care residents through physical and mental activities. Students volunteered weekly at the facilities practicing events such as bowling, trivia, or Frisbee with the residents. Residents received weekly participation recognition. A final celebration was held as a culmination event. At the final celebration, a spirit competition was held and certificates of participation are awarded to the residents and students. 

CCIG began in the Fall of 2002 and the first celebration event was held in April of 2003. The project was repeated for three years.
